Buying Guide for a 3/4 Horse Electric Motor

Understanding the Basics

When I first started looking for a 3/4 horse electric motor, I quickly realized that understanding the basics was essential. A 3/4 horse power (HP) motor is a versatile option for various applications, ranging from small machinery to home projects. Knowing the specifications, such as voltage and phase, helped me narrow down my choices.

Determining Your Application

Before making a purchase, I carefully considered the specific application for the motor. Whether I needed it for a woodworking project, a water pump, or a compressor, each application has unique requirements. I made a list of my needs, including torque, speed, and duty cycle, to ensure I selected a motor that would perform well in my intended use.

Voltage and Phase Considerations

I learned that electric motors can run on different voltages, typically 120V or 240V. Since my workshop was already set up for 240V, I focused on that option. Additionally, I had to decide between single-phase and three-phase motors. For my needs, a single-phase motor was more suitable, as it was easier to install and more compatible with my existing setup.

Evaluating Efficiency Ratings

Efficiency is a crucial factor in my decision-making process. I discovered that electric motors come with efficiency ratings, which indicate how effectively they convert electrical energy into mechanical energy. Higher efficiency means lower energy bills, so I aimed for a motor with a good efficiency rating to save on operating costs in the long run.
